Two machines can use the timestamp request and timestamp replay messages to determine the ___________ needed for an IP datagram to travel between them.
  • a)
    Half-trip time
  • b)
    Round-trip time
  • c)
    Travel time for the next router
  • d)
    Time to reach the destination/source
Correct answer is option 'B'. Can you explain this answer?

The round-trip time refers to the total time taken combining the time taken for a packet sent from a source to reach a destination and the time taken the acknowledgement sent by the destination to reach the source. The Router sends destination unreachable message if the destination is not found.
